Dr. Andrew R. Getzfeld received his B.A. in Psychology from Vassar College, his M.S.S.W. from the University of Wisconsin-Madison, and his Ph.D. in School Psychology from the University of Tennessee-Knoxville. His dissertation examined bulimia nervosa in young women. He is Department Chair and Professor of Psychology at New Jersey City University. He regularly serves as a thesis sponsor or reader. His is also a trained clinician and performs therapy and supervision.
Dr. Getzfeld’s areas of interest include bulimia nervosa, addictions, abnormal psychology, children and child development, and psychopharmacology.
